               		§ 46-3-481 - Filing of annual reports; correction of reports
               		
               		
               	 	
               	 	               	 	
               	 	
               	 	
               	 		
O.C.G.A.    46-3-481   (2010)
   46-3-481.    Filing of annual reports; correction of reports 
      The  annual report of an electric membership corporation or foreign electric  cooperative shall be delivered to the Secretary of State between  January 1 and April 1 of each year, except that the initial annual  report of a foreign electric cooperative shall be filed with its  application for a certificate of authority. The initial annual report of  an electric membership corporation shall be filed within 90 days after  the day its articles of incorporation are delivered to the Secretary of  State for filing, except that the initial annual report of an electric  membership corporation whose articles of incorporation are delivered to  the Secretary of State for filing subsequent to October 1 shall be filed  between January 1 and April 1 of the year next succeeding the calendar  year in which its certificate of incorporation was issued by the  Secretary of State. Proof to the satisfaction of the Secretary of State  that prior to 12:00 Midnight on the last day of such filing period such  report was deposited in the United States mail in a sealed envelope,  properly addressed, with first-class postage prepaid, shall be deemed a  compliance with this requirement. If the Secretary of State finds that  such report conforms to the requirements of this article, he shall file  the same. If he finds that it does not so conform, he shall promptly  return the same to the electric membership corporation or foreign  electric cooperative for any necessary corrections, in which event the  penalties prescribed in Code Section 46-3-540 for failure to file such  report within the time provided in this Code section shall not apply if  such report is corrected to conform to the requirements of this article  and returned to the Secretary of State within one calendar month from  the date it was returned by him to the electric membership corporation  or foreign electric cooperative.
